The cost-saving system is not a cheaper computer, it is proxy media

The expensive mistake is to judge a computer by whether it can play a camera original smoothly. That is the wrong job for most of the edit. The practical budget system is to keep originals safe, create lightweight proxy copies, and cut with those copies.

A proxy is not a lower-quality export of the finished film. It is a temporary stand-in linked to the original clip. You make editorial decisions from the stand-in, then reconnect or switch back to the original media for colour correction, VFX, and final export. [6]

That distinction matters because editing is mostly decision-making: finding takes, trimming dialogue, arranging sequences, and reviewing revisions. None of those tasks requires the timeline to decode full-resolution 4K camera files at their delivery quality.

The Post Flow’s proxy-workflow guidance puts the storage difference in useful terms. One hour of 4K ProRes 422 footage can take about 500GB, while proxies may need only 5GB to 20GB an hour, depending on resolution, codec, and compression. [6]

That is not merely a disk-space saving. A smaller, simpler proxy asks less of the CPU, GPU, RAM, and storage drive every time the playhead moves. It makes a modest machine feel faster because the timeline has less data to read and less compression to decode.

Where the money goes without proxies

A budget editor often sees dropped frames, assumes the computer is inadequate, then buys a faster GPU. Sometimes that is justified, especially for heavy colour work, noise reduction, or GPU effects. More often, the machine is being asked to decode media unsuitable for editing.

H.265, also called HEVC, is a common example. It can achieve roughly 40% to 50% better compression than H.264, with 4K delivery bitrates around 20Mbps to 35Mbps rather than H.264’s 40Mbps to 80Mbps. [16]

Those smaller HEVC files sound economical, but compression moves part of the cost into processing. HEVC encoding and decoding are more demanding than H.264. On lower-cost hardware, a tiny original file can therefore produce a sluggish timeline, delayed scrubbing, and longer exports. [16]

AV1 pushes that trade-off further. TV Technology reported that AV1 powered 30% of Netflix streaming content by December 2025, reflecting its strong compression efficiency. [8] That does not make AV1 a sensible default editing codec on an entry-level system.

AV1 can be around 30% to 50% more efficient than HEVC, but it is computationally demanding to encode and decode. [8] A budget workflow should not turn every edit into a codec benchmark. Use efficient delivery codecs when needed, but make editorial proxies easy to play.

H.264 is still the unglamorous practical choice. It is broadly compatible, comparatively gentle on hardware, and predictable across editing systems. [16] It makes larger files than HEVC or AV1, but proxy files are already small enough that this is usually a sensible exchange.

The arithmetic behind the upgrade you do not buy

A sensible 1080p editing machine needs, at minimum, a six-core Intel Core i5 or AMD Ryzen 5 processor, 16GB of DDR4 RAM, a dedicated GPU with 6GB of VRAM such as an Nvidia RTX 4050 or AMD Radeon RX 7600, and mixed SSD storage. [4] [10]

The component ranges in Creative Bloq and Tom’s Guide’s 2026 guidance put that class of system around $800 to $1,000 as a complete budget build. A 4K-oriented machine with an eight-to-12-core Intel Core i7, i9, AMD Ryzen 7, or Ryzen 9, 32GB RAM, and a 10GB-to-16GB GPU rises to roughly $1,500 to $2,000. [4] [10]

For heavier 4K work, the cited GPU options include Nvidia’s RTX 4060 Ti and AMD’s RX 7700 XT, at roughly $400 to $600. [4] If you grade demanding footage or use GPU-heavy effects, 16GB or more of VRAM is the safer target. [4]

But do the diagnosis first. If a 16GB, six-core computer stutters only with camera originals and becomes responsive with proxies, a $500 graphics-card upgrade does not solve a hardware deficiency. It pays to avoid a workflow problem you could fix in software.

RAM is the other frequent false economy. Tom’s Guide’s 2026 reporting treats 16GB as the floor for HD editing and 32GB or more as the more realistic amount for 4K and Fusion VFX work in DaVinci Resolve. [10] Proxy files help, but they do not replace enough memory.

The cost calculation is also less stable than old build guides suggest. The research brief notes global price pressure tied to AI demand, including Dell price increases of 17% and double-digit Lenovo hikes in early 2026. Hardware is not a fixed target, so avoiding an unnecessary upgrade has real value.

Build the proxy workflow around three storage tiers

Proxy editing works best when storage has assigned jobs. Put the active project, proxy files, cache, and current working media on a fast NVMe SSD. Cutback.video’s technical guide places NVMe performance around 1,500MB/s to more than 7,000MB/s, depending on the drive. [5]

Keep original camera media on fast local storage while the project is active if the budget permits. A 1TB NVMe drive plus a second 2TB NVMe drive is a practical 4K arrangement, though the combined storage allocation can cost roughly $300 to $500. [5]

After delivery, move originals and final masters to HDD archive storage. Hard disks cost about $15 to $25 per terabyte and deliver around 150MB/s, according to Cutback.video. [5] They are cheap bulk storage, not the place to run a multicam timeline or an effects-heavy project.

SATA SSDs sit in the middle. At roughly $50 to $70 per terabyte and about 550MB/s, they are a reasonable home for backups, less demanding active work, or a second copy of proxy media. [5] They are more durable than spinning disks, but slower than NVMe drives.

For editors moving between locations, Digital Camera World’s storage comparison lists Samsung’s T7 external SSD at about $220 for 1TB and PNY’s RP60 at about $150 for 1TB, both with quoted speeds around 2,000MB/s. [5] The Samsung T7 suits a portable premium workspace; the cheaper PNY RP60 suits a more constrained mobile budget.

Cloud storage is useful as an additional copy, not a substitute for local working media on a poor connection. Cutback.video notes that services such as IDrive can offer capacity up to 100TB, but the actual usefulness depends on upload speed, download speed, and the cost of waiting. [5]

How to make proxies without creating a relinking disaster

Start by creating a project folder before importing anything. Keep camera originals, proxies, audio, graphics, exports, and project backups in separate folders. Poor organisation creates the most avoidable cost in post-production: time spent finding, relinking, or re-importing media. [11] [12]

Import the original files first. Let the NLE create and manage the proxy relationship from that source media. Do not manually replace originals with small files and hope you remember what happened later. The point is a reliable link, not merely reduced file size.

Choose a proxy resolution that makes the timeline responsive while preserving enough detail to judge framing, focus, and interview takes. There is no universal preset supported by the research. The right setting varies with source resolution, frame rate, multicam demands, software, and the work itself. [6]

For a talking-head edit, a modest H.264 proxy can be entirely sufficient. For a project where reframing or checking focus is central, use a less aggressively reduced proxy. The question is simple: can you make accurate editorial decisions without forcing the computer to play originals?

Adobe Premiere Pro has dedicated ingest and proxy functions, and Sanbila’s 2026 Premiere Pro guidance focuses specifically on making proxies without filling the SSD. [7] In Premiere Pro, use the application’s proxy attachment and toggle system rather than treating proxies as ordinary duplicate clips.

DaVinci Resolve 21 also supports proxy workflows, alongside a substantial free feature set for editing, colour, audio, and VFX. [1] I have not tested every NLE named here, so treat the general logic as portable but check the current manual for the exact proxy controls in your version.

The final check is non-negotiable: switch back to camera originals before final colour, effects review, and export. Proxies save money because they are disposable working media. They must not become the accidental source for the master render.

Software cost matters because proxy workflows are long-term

Software choice changes the annual cost of this system. ToolRadar’s 2026 comparison lists DaVinci Resolve 21 as a free professional-grade option. DaVinci Resolve Studio is a $295 one-time purchase, adding features including AI noise reduction and HDR grading. [1]

That makes Resolve suitable for editors who need serious colour, audio, and VFX tools but want to avoid a recurring software bill. It does not mean every editor should switch. A team already built around Adobe projects, templates, and review processes may lose more time migrating than it saves.

Adobe Premiere Pro suits editors tied to the wider Adobe Creative Cloud ecosystem. It costs $22.99 per month on an annual plan, or $34.49 month to month, which makes the annual-plan total $275.88 before future price changes. [1] [9]

CapCut Pro is aimed at mobile and social-video work, with auto-captions, templates, and watermark removal. ToolRadar lists it at $7.99 monthly or $59.99 annually. [1] It suits short-form creators, though features previously available free have moved behind its paywall. [1]

Digital Camera World lists Movavi Video Editor 2026 at $23.95 monthly, $69.95 annually, or $99.95 as a one-time purchase. [3] Its subtitle generation and motion tracking suit beginners who want a simpler desktop editor and do not need a deep professional finishing system.

Veed.io suits browser-based collaboration and quick online production. Its free tier carries watermarks and a 10-minute video limit, while paid plans start at $12 monthly for higher-resolution output and collaboration features. [2] Its real cost depends heavily on whether your internet connection can handle cloud-based media work.

The budget rule is not that free software always wins. It is that the software, codec, proxy, storage, and computer must form one system. Spend once where the work requires it, especially on RAM and active storage. Use proxies so the rest of the system does not have to be expensive.

Frequently Asked Questions

How can I edit video on a budget without buying expensive hardware?

A practical budget approach is to keep your original high-resolution files safe and create lightweight proxy copies for editing. These proxies reduce the demand on your CPU, GPU, RAM, and storage, making even modest machines feel faster during editing. Focus spending on fast storage like NVMe SSDs for active projects rather than upgrading to a high-end workstation.

What are the best proxy workflows for budget video editing?

Create proxies before starting your edit, as proxies can reduce storage needs from about 500GB per hour for 4K ProRes 422 originals to 5–20GB per hour. Use proxies as temporary stand-ins for the originals during editing, then reconnect to the full-resolution files for color correction and final export. This workflow improves timeline responsiveness and lowers hardware strain.

Which codecs are best for video editing on low-cost computers?

H.264 is the recommended codec for proxies on budget systems because it is broadly compatible and less demanding on hardware than HEVC (H.265) or AV1. While HEVC and AV1 offer better compression, their heavier decoding requirements can cause sluggish playback and longer export times on cheaper computers.

How to save money on storage for video editing projects?

Spend on a fast NVMe SSD for your current active project files to ensure smooth editing performance, and use a larger, cheaper HDD for archiving completed projects. This combination saves more money than investing in a stronger GPU or oversized workstation, while maintaining efficient access to your media.

Is DaVinci Resolve free version good for budget video editing?

Yes, DaVinci Resolve 21’s free version provides professional-grade tools including color grading, audio, and VFX without recurring subscription costs. For additional features like AI noise reduction and HDR grading, the Studio version is available as a one-time purchase, offering a cost-effective alternative to subscription-based software.
